Improving TCP performance over networks with wireless components using "probing devices"
نویسندگان
چکیده
TCP error control mechanism lacks the ability to detect with precision the nature of potential errors during communication. It is only capable of detecting the results of the errors, namely, that segments are dropped. As a result, the protocol lacks the ability to implement an appropriate error recovery strategy cognizant of current network conditions and responsive to the distinctive error characteristics of the communication channel. TCP sender always calls for the sending window to shrink. We show that probing mechanisms could enhance the error detection capabilities of the protocol. TCP could then flexibly adjust its window in a manner that permits the available bandwidth to be exploited without violating the requirements of stability, efficiency and fairness that need to be guaranteed during congestion. Our experiments have three distinct goals: First, to demonstrate the potential contribution of probing mechanisms. A simple probing mechanism and an Immediate Recovery strategy are grafted into TCP-Tahoe and TCP-Reno. We show that, this way, standard TCP can improve its performance without requiring any further change. Second, to study the performance of adaptive strategies. An adaptive TCP with probing is used, that is responsive to the detected error conditions by alternating Slow Start, Fast Recovery and Immediate Recovery. An adaptive error recovery strategy can yield better performance. Third, to study the design limitations of the probing device itself. The aggressive or conservative nature of the probing mechanisms themselves can determine the aggressive or conservative behavior of the protocol and exploit accordingly the energy/throughput tradeoff.
منابع مشابه
Improving Bandwidth-power Efficiency of Homogeneous Wireless Networks Using On-meet Threshold Strategy (RESEARCH NOTE)
Over two decades, a problem of location dependent has been focused for improving the communication Bandwidth-Power Efficiency of homogeneous networks. The efficiencies of communication links are weakened by the Hidden Terminal Problem. Thus we propose a Fine – Tune Strategy for analyzing the On-Off communication region. We were observed that the proposed technique had been able to track and mo...
متن کاملTCP-Probing: Towards an Error Control Schema with Energy and Throughput Performance Gains
Today’s universal communications increasingly involve mobile and battery-powered devices (e.g. hand-held, laptop) over wired and wireless networks. Energy efficiency, as well as throughput, are becoming service characteristics of dominant importance in communication protocols. Although standard TCP versions lack the functionality to efficiently adjust their error-control strategies to distinct ...
متن کاملLocal Route Recovery Algorithms for Improving Multihop TCP Performance in Ad Hoc Wireless Networks
TCP (transmission control protocol) will for sure continue to be the major transport protocol in wireless environments, due to its large install-base in existing applications. Indeed, in future ad hoc wireless networks where devices communicate among each other over multihop routes, TCP is expected to be the prominent protocol for data exchange (e.g., multihop wireless FTP). However, there is a...
متن کاملImproving SCTP Performance by Jitter-Based Congestion Control over Wired-Wireless Networks
With the advances of wireless communication technologies, wireless networks gradually become themost adopted communication networks in the new generation Internet. Computing devices and mobile devices may be equipped with multiple wired and/or wireless network interfaces. Stream Control Transmission Protocol (SCTP) has been proposed for reliable data transport and its multihoming feature makes ...
متن کاملImproving TCP/IP Performance in Wireless Networks with a UTSAF agent
In recent times the uses of wireless devices are fetching ubiquitous and these networks have turn into an increasingly important part of global communication architecture. Information gathering is the problem of sending one packet each from a subset of the nodes to a single sink node in the network. In view of the fact that the vast majority of data applications make use of the TCP/IP protocols...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ید
ثبت ناماگ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ید
ورودعنوان ژورنال:
- Int. J. Communication Systems
دوره 15 شماره
صفحات -
تاریخ انتشار 2002